Output 75ea03ff44df2a2f72a500b47819bc8d16e70c2498ea8c106b6617b9f89c5149:2843

value
1332223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f54aa48b243f882954a8ea1f8d67896d61128af OP_EQUAL
address
3K8gQpfa7r5khPNGJNt5Zz47e9DnASEzfE
transaction
75ea03ff44df2a2f72a500b47819bc8d16e70c2498ea8c106b6617b9f89c5149
confirmations
273307
spent
true